Output d66ffaba31139f92dfef13839bf7cc5c502e014e2d9cff66de43d237c933d964:0

value
500601
script pubkey
OP_0 OP_PUSHBYTES_20 27ac6a06c5651e7c2aef8c82b2bb582768d08c9a
address
bc1qy7kx5pk9v508c2h03jpt9w6cya5dpry6fzducd
transaction
d66ffaba31139f92dfef13839bf7cc5c502e014e2d9cff66de43d237c933d964
confirmations
118359
spent
true